The Restriction of Political Campaign … WebMar 27, 2024 · Trinity Church’s charter, granted in 1697 by King William III, serves as our incorporation document, and lays out, legally and spiritually, how we are to exist as a parish. It establishes the rules of a Vestry, the succession of Rectors, and even the bounds of the first land that was granted to us. Within the Charter, it even states that ...

WebMar 29, 2016 · 5 Questions on Church Incorporation. Article. 03.29.2016. 1. How does a church become incorporated? Incorporation takes an affirmative action on the part of the church in order for it to be incorporated as a not-for-profit corporation under the laws of the state in which it is located. Typically, state law requires nothing more initially than ...
